DIY vs. TruGreen: A Cost Comparison
| Service | TruGreen Cost (Annual Avg) | DIY Cost (Annual Avg) |
|---|---|---|
| Fertilizer | Included | $100â$150 |
| Weed Control | Included | $50â$100 |
| Grub Control | $75â$150 Extra | $25â$40 |
| Aeration | $125â$250 | $40â$75 (tool rental) |
| Overseeding | Not always offered | $40â$60 |
| Total | $700â$1,300+ | $250â$400 |
Your DIY Lawn Care Game Plan (Season by Season)
đą Spring (MarchâMay): Wake Up Your Lawn
- Aerate to relieve compacted soil
- Apply pre-emergent herbicide
- Fertilize with high nitrogen
- Begin weekly mowing

âď¸ Summer (JuneâAugust): Feed and Defend
- Water deeply (1″ per week)
- Spot treat weeds
- Apply grub control
- Raise mowing height

đ Fall (SeptemberâNovember): Strengthen Roots
- Apply potassium-rich fertilizer
- Overseed thin or bare areas
- Apply post-emergent weed killer
- Optional: Aerate again

âď¸ Winter (DecemberâFebruary): Prep and Plan
- Clean mower and sharpen blades
- Test soil and plan for spring

Essential DIY Lawn Tools (You Donât Need Much)
- Broadcast/Drop Spreader: Scotts EdgeGuard Spreader
- Hose-End Sprayer for liquid applications
- Sharp Mower Blades to prevent grass tearing
- Rake or Dethatcher for better airflow to roots
The Secret to a Healthy Lawn: Timing, Not Just Products
Many people think lawn care is all about throwing down fertilizer. But itâs really about consistency and seasonal timing.
- Apply the right product at the right time
- Mow consistentlyânot too short
- Spot treat weeds and insects as needed
